44% Spike in Employment Background Verification Discrepancies

With a growing emphasis on trust and transparency in hiring, organizations are increasingly investing in thorough background checks.

AuthBridge, a digital-first background verification solution provider, has observed a substantial 44% rise in employment verification discrepancies across six major sectors, according to its 2024 Annual Trends Report.

Covering trends from FY2021 to FY2024, this report provides a sector-specific analysis that highlights shifts in talent acquisition, risk management, and operational efficiency as companies respond to evolving challenges such as economic uncertainties, hybrid work models, and increased identity fraud.

Sector-Specific Discrepancies and Emerging Risks

AuthBridge’s report reveals notable discrepancies across various sectors. The telecom industry, for example, experienced an 18.2% discrepancy rate, spotlighting a significant risk of identity fraud.

In the BFSI sector, discrepancies rose to 10.4%, reflecting challenges faced by financial institutions in verifying credentials amid rising threats. The pharmaceutical sector saw a 50% increase in discrepancies since FY2021, now at 17.1%, indicating a growing issue with falsified qualifications.

In contrast, while the FMCG sector overall reported a decline in discrepancies, its e-commerce segment—driven largely by gig workers—has seen growing verification needs. The IT and ITES sectors also reported discrepancies at 10.2%, a slight improvement over previous years but still a pressing concern.

The report underscores the implications of a rapidly expanding gig economy, expected to reach 25 million workers in India by 2030. With a 12.5% discrepancy rate in employment verifications, the need for robust screening processes is clear, especially in high-demand sectors such as logistics and e-commerce.

AuthBridge also conducted 150,000 moonlighting checks in FY2023-24, revealing a 12% discrepancy rate related to dual employment, a rising concern as hybrid work models become more common.

Role of Technology in Advancing Verification Accuracy and Speed

AuthBridge highlights the vital role of technology in addressing these complex verification challenges. With the integration of AI and machine learning algorithms, AuthBridge has enhanced the accuracy and efficiency of its verification processes, including real-time GPS-based address checks and continuous monitoring through HR platforms.

These advancements have reduced turnaround times and enabled fully digital background checks, helping organizations navigate the evolving demands of digital-first operations. AuthBridge’s CEO, Ajay Trehan, commented on this shift, emphasizing the importance of secure, scalable solutions to uphold trust and resilience as industries embrace digital transformation.
